I'm trying to build a YTD measure but running into an issue. The date column I'm using is week ending (we receive POS data weekly, not daily at my company). When I run YTD sales using normal time intelligence, it's pulling in sales for ending Jan 2 (see snapshot below). We consider this week to be 2021 sales, making my YTD numbers inaccurate. Note that I cannot simply calculate the week beginning for each week to "move" this week to 2021 because it causing an issue on another year.
Wondering is there's a way to run YTD sales using week numbers from the "Week" column, instead of dates. I'm able to identify the current week using a MAX function, so I am able to identify wk1 and current week's values.
